Transaction 96cc34db98cd80f8258f25416a260710d7eb5e5b07033524efce41da203f575e
1 Input
2 Outputs
- 96cc34db98cd80f8258f25416a260710d7eb5e5b07033524efce41da203f575e:0
- 96cc34db98cd80f8258f25416a260710d7eb5e5b07033524efce41da203f575e:1
value 784805
address 3FW2zbKzfKmaShdahXnvbNB7sxgbW6Lmk9
value 1014281
address 1HAVz1YfTxAtAA7g79aQWFo4adncSSxifF